โœฆ Synopsis


St. John Chrysostom delivered his Homilies on Genesis sometime between A.D. 385 and A.D. 388, while still a priest at Antioch. In the homilies in this volume - the last of three - Chrysostom concludes his examination of the lives and virtues of the Old Testament patriarchs Abraham, Isaac, Jacob and Joseph as recounted in the last three chapters of Genesis.
